Pitchside: Rams ‘a joy to watch’ as victory clinched over Wasps

A pleasant day after the earlier rain at the OHOV community stadium, the playing surface was nice and slippery which would create a classic pass and move game.

East Grinstead were just a few points behind Ramsgate in the league, sitting in joint third but lying 8th on goal difference.

A lively start to the game, Miller continued where he left off on Tuesday night forcing the defence on to the back foot and turning them this way and that.

The 9th minute and Rams lost the ball near halfway, a simple ball played wide down the left. Fitchett tried to recover but was out of position, Wasps squared the ball for Anderson to have the easiest of opportunities to slot home.

The 10th and Rams responded immediately, Paxman out wide left crossed into Miller to head home beating Pierson at his near post from close range to level.

The game ebbed and flowed as Wasps attacked again, the ball skidding off the surface forcing Bexon into a good low save by diving to his left. Mackenzie for Rams shot from range, watched by Pierson to save. High paced early action as both teams probed. The game was swinging back and forth with efforts from Jadama, Mackenzie for the Rams and Daniel for Wasps.

The 37th and Paxman shot from range just wide of Pierson’s right post. The 40th and a wonderful move down the Rams right, Emptage with a pinpoint cross onto the head of Diakesse to head home and put Rams into the lead.

The 42nd & 43rd Prescott goes into the action with a couple of powerful shots both saved well by Pierson. Excellent Rams performance as we entered the half time break.

Right from the start of the second half and Jadama was  out to Osinfolarin on the left. He cut in beating the defender and shooting right across the goal, going just wide. Rams were really playing well, moving the ball from side to side and long cross field passes, they were purring and it was such a pleasure to watch a team in total control of what they are doing.

Paxman broke up play in the midfield and pushed forward, Rams confidence soared as the game went on. Miller put though down the middle, one on one with Pierson who made another excellent save. The 61st and McIntyre puts the ball out wide to Jadama. He looked up and saw Miller un-marked in the middle, Miller placed the ball in the bottom right corner for his second goal of the game.

Rams sub Emptage off for Redwood and a change of formation as Rams settled in to defend what they had. Miller up front was working really hard in search of a hattrick goal. Both sides made changes and seemed to have settled for the result.

Rams created a few more chances before the end, with Miller at the heart of the action. In the 81st the keeper rushed out toward him, he lobbed the ball over him, the ball heading toward the Wasps net but a miraculous on the line save from Wasps captain Wilson stretching and clearing the ball out for a corner. The corner was out to Prescott, played into Miller who shot from close range but was thwarted by Pierson. Miller subbed on 86 to rapturous applause from the supporters.

If Rams are able to play like this every week, they will certainly be a force to be reckoned with and will draw even bigger crowds.

An absolute joy to watch!
